All articles

How to future-proof your tech stack for the next 10 years

Learn how to future-proof your tech stack by choosing adaptable technologies, prioritising scalability, security, sustainability, and embracing strategic innovation for long-term success.

Freddy Huxley Author Image

By Freddy Huxley

Technology evolves at a rapid pace, and businesses must regularly adapt their tech stacks to stay competitive. However, constantly changing technologies can lead to significant challenges in maintaining efficiency, scalability, and security. By proactively future-proofing your tech stack, you can mitigate these risks, ensuring your business remains agile, resilient, and competitive for the next decade and beyond. This article highlights strategies to future-proof your technology stack effectively.

Why future-proofing your tech stack matters

A future-proof tech stack ensures your business remains flexible, secure, and responsive to technological advancements and market shifts. By planning ahead, organisations can avoid costly migrations, mitigate security risks, and seamlessly adopt emerging technologies without significant disruption to operations.

Research by Gartner suggests companies that proactively plan their technology infrastructure experience reduced downtime, increased productivity, and improved profitability over time. Embracing strategic tech planning now can significantly impact your business’s ability to thrive in an evolving digital landscape.

Prioritise flexibility and scalability

A future-proof tech stack must prioritise flexibility and scalability. Businesses should adopt modular architectures, microservices, and containerisation to enhance their ability to adapt rapidly. Microservices-based architectures, supported by APIs, enable businesses to efficiently update and scale their tech infrastructure without major disruptions.

For instance, adopting specialised API services can streamline integrations, improve functionality, and accelerate innovation. Microservices and APIs facilitate easier integration of new technologies, helping businesses scale rapidly and maintain agility long-term.

Invest in cloud-based infrastructure

Cloud computing remains foundational for future-proofing your tech stack. Cloud solutions offer unmatched scalability, flexibility, and cost-efficiency, enabling businesses to adjust resource allocation dynamically based on demand. Additionally, cloud infrastructure significantly reduces the need for costly hardware and maintenance.

Businesses adopting comprehensive cloud infrastructure services benefit from improved security, reliability, and the ability to integrate innovative technologies like edge computing, artificial intelligence, and machine learning.

Enhance cybersecurity and compliance

As cyber threats become increasingly sophisticated, robust cybersecurity measures are essential for future-proofing your tech stack. Implementing proactive cybersecurity practices, continuous monitoring, and regular vulnerability assessments help businesses effectively defend against cyber threats.

Companies can significantly improve security resilience by adopting advanced cybersecurity services, focusing on automated threat detection, real-time monitoring, and compliance with evolving regulations such as GDPR. Proactive security measures ensure your technology infrastructure remains resilient, compliant, and secure well into the future.

Leverage artificial intelligence and automation

Artificial intelligence (AI) and automation are becoming vital components of a future-proof tech stack. AI streamlines processes, enhances decision-making, and enables predictive insights, while automation reduces human errors, improves productivity, and lowers operational costs.

Adopting tailored AI development services can help businesses integrate AI strategically into their operations. Companies effectively utilising AI and automation today will significantly outperform competitors who hesitate to embrace these innovations.

Build sustainability into your tech stack

Sustainability is increasingly critical for businesses. Adopting eco-friendly software development practices, energy-efficient coding standards, and leveraging sustainable cloud providers help organisations reduce environmental impacts and operational costs.

Businesses can significantly benefit from adopting sustainable practices, such as those outlined in SmartPandas’ eco-friendly software development guide. Prioritising sustainability ensures businesses remain resilient and aligned with consumer preferences for environmentally responsible solutions.

Continuous training and skill development

Future-proofing your tech stack also involves investing in your teams. As technologies evolve, employees must continuously update their skills to leverage new tools effectively. Regular training, mentorship, and upskilling programmes help ensure your workforce stays agile and capable.

Businesses looking to equip their teams with relevant skills can leverage professional tech training services, empowering staff to adapt proactively to technological changes and ensuring sustained innovation and productivity.

Regular evaluation and strategic innovation

Future-proofing doesn’t end after initial implementation. Organisations must regularly evaluate their tech stacks, anticipating potential technological disruptions, assessing emerging trends, and adapting proactively. Encouraging a culture of innovation helps businesses remain at the forefront of industry developments.

Companies should routinely perform tech stack audits, identify areas for improvement, and strategically invest in emerging technologies, preparing their business for long-term success. Utilising expert advice from comprehensive tech consulting services ensures that companies maintain competitive and future-ready technology frameworks.

Ensuring long-term tech stack resilience

Future-proofing your tech stack involves embracing flexibility, adopting scalable infrastructure, prioritising cybersecurity, leveraging artificial intelligence, investing in sustainability, and ensuring continuous innovation and employee development.

By strategically planning, continuously adapting, and proactively integrating emerging technologies, businesses can ensure their technology stack remains robust, competitive, and ready to thrive for the next decade and beyond.

Frequently asked questions

Why is future-proofing your tech stack important?

Future-proofing your tech stack helps businesses remain agile, reduce downtime, minimise costs, enhance security, and seamlessly adopt emerging technologies as they evolve.

What technologies help future-proof a tech stack?

Key technologies include cloud infrastructure, microservices architecture, APIs, artificial intelligence, automation, cybersecurity tools, and sustainable software practices.

How does cloud computing contribute to future-proofing?

Cloud computing offers scalability, flexibility, cost-efficiency, and reliability, enabling businesses to adapt quickly to changing technology demands and market conditions.

How can businesses integrate sustainability into their tech stacks?

Businesses can adopt sustainable cloud providers, use eco-friendly coding practices, minimise data waste, and regularly audit infrastructure efficiency to integrate sustainability effectively.

What role does continuous training play in future-proofing?

Continuous employee training ensures teams have the latest skills to manage evolving technologies effectively, maintaining business agility, innovation, and productivity over time.

Software experts UK

We're human - Let's talk

Take your business to the next level with SmartPandas. Get in touch today.

Let's talk